Harnessing your creative flow is all about finding the sparks of inspiration that come to mind.

Here are some ideas to help you unleash your creativity:

1. Change your environment: Sometimes a new perspective comes from a change of scenery. Try working in a different room, visiting a park, or even rearranging your workspace.

2. Freewriting: Set a timer for 10 to 15 minutes and write down whatever comes to mind. Don’t worry about grammar or coherence—just let your thoughts flow onto the paper.

3. Mind mapping: Start with a central idea and then move on to related ideas and concepts. This can help you visualize connections and generate new ideas.

4. Collaborate: Sometimes, brainstorming with someone else can lead to new insights. Join a group, attend a workshop, or brainstorm with a friend.

5. Explore different mediums: If you’re used to writing, try drawing or painting. If you’re a musician, try digital art. Exploring different forms of expression can open up new creative paths.

6. Take breaks: Don’t underestimate the power of rest. Sometimes, stepping away from a project and coming back with a fresh mindset can lead to clarity and new ideas.

7. Read and research: Immerse yourself in books, articles, or documentaries on topics that interest you. You never know when a random piece of information might spark your creativity.

8. Embrace failure: Don’t be afraid to make mistakes. Every failed attempt is a step closer to a breakthrough. Embrace the process and learn from it.
